Uses

Your doctor may recommend Protoflam 200mg Tablet to help:

  • Shingles (Herpes Zoster): Protoflam 200mg Tablet helps treat this painful, blistering skin rash by stopping the virus from multiplying, which speeds up skin healing and reduces nerve pain.
  • Genital Herpes: Protoflam 200mg Tablet is used to treat initial and recurrent outbreaks, helping sores heal faster and reducing the frequency of future flare-ups.
  • Cold Sores (Herpes Labialis): Protoflam 200mg Tablet limits the growth of the virus around the mouth, reducing pain and helping the blisters crust over and heal more quickly.
  • Chickenpox (Varicella): Protoflam 200mg Tablet helps reduce the number of chickenpox spots and relieves fever and itching, especially when started within 24 hours of the rash first appearing.

Medicinal Benefits

When used as directed as part of your treatment plan, Protoflam 200mg Tablet may provide the following benefits:

  • Relieves Viral Skin Symptoms: Protoflam 200mg Tablet offers significant relief from the painful, burning, and uncomfortable symptoms of viral skin infections.
  • Supports Faster Healing: By stopping the virus from multiplying, it helps your body fight off the infection more efficiently, leading to faster healing of blisters and sores.
  • Reduces Shingles Nerve Pain: Another key benefit of Protoflam 200mg Tablet is its ability to reduce the intensity and duration of nerve pain associated with shingles.
  • Helps Prevent Herpes Recurrences: For people who experience frequent genital herpes outbreaks, taking this medicine daily as a preventive measure can greatly lower the number of future episodes, helping you regain comfort and peace of mind.

No. Protoflam 200mg Tablet does not cure herpes simplex (including cold sores and genital herpes) or shingles. These viruses remain in the body even after symptoms improve. However, Protoflam 200mg Tablet helps reduce pain, speeds healing of sores and rashes, shortens the duration of the infection, and may reduce the frequency of future herpes outbreaks when taken as prescribed for suppression therapy.
If you miss a dose of Protoflam 200mg Tablet, take it as soon as you remember. If it is almost time for your next scheduled dose, skip the missed dose and continue with your regular schedule. Do not take two doses at the same time to make up for a missed dose. If you miss several doses, contact your doctor or pharmacist for advice.
Yes. Protoflam 200mg Tablet may cause dizziness, tiredness, or drowsiness in some people. If you experience these effects, avoid driving, operating machinery, or performing tasks that require alertness until you know how the medicine affects you. Contact your doctor if these symptoms are severe or persistent.
No, you should always complete the full course of treatment prescribed by your doctor, even if your skin clears up and you start feeling better. Stopping the medicine too early can allow the virus to continue multiplying, which may cause the infection to return. Talk to your doctor if you have concerns about your treatment duration.
Yes, you can take Protoflam 200mg Tablet with or without food. If you find that the medicine upsets your stomach or causes mild nausea, taking it with a meal or a small snack may help. Talk to your doctor if stomach discomfort continues.
Protoflam 200mg Tablet is sometimes prescribed to pregnant individuals to treat or prevent outbreaks, especially close to the delivery date. However, its safety must be carefully weighed against the benefits. Talk to your doctor if you are pregnant or planning to become pregnant before starting this medicine.
While alcohol does not directly stop Protoflam 200mg Tablet from working, drinking can cause dehydration and increase side effects like dizziness, headache, or nausea. To protect your kidneys and help your body heal from the viral infection, it is best to avoid or limit alcohol while taking this medicine. Talk to your doctor for personalized advice.
